具有随机长时延与丢包的网络控制系统的随机稳定与镇定 被引量:3

Stochastic Stability and Stabilization of Networked Control Systems with Uncertain Data Losses and Long Delay
下载PDF
导出
摘要 对于带有随机性丢包和长时延的网络控制系统,设随机丢包过程为服从有上限的马尔可夫随机过程,随后在离散网络控制系统模型的基础上将随机丢包的网络控制系统建模为带有马尔可夫跳变参数的离散网络控制系统模型。之后将具有随机性丢包和有上限的随机长时延建模为带有长时延的马尔可夫跳变系统。在已有的关于时延马尔可夫跳变系统的基础上,运用Lyapunov函数和LMI进行稳定性分析并提出随机稳定的条件,用锥补线性化方法设计了镇定控制器,最后仿真算例验证了其有效性。 The modeling and stochastic controller design problems of NCS with uncertain Mark- ovian packet-loss and long delay are discussed. The NCS is modeled as a Markovian jump linear system (MJLS) by discrete system method by assuming that the NCS with long delay is subject to a maximum loss of Markov random process on the basis of random packet loss. Moreover, packet-loss dependent stabilizing controller is designed with matrix inequalities (LMIs) and the cone complementarily linearization (CCL) formulation. Finally, an example for a comparison be- tween the two methods is given to demonstrate the effectiveness of the proposed method.
